Establishing a business entity in Europe requires careful strategic planning before any formal steps are taken. The choice of legal structure, jurisdictional considerations, ownership arrangements, and operational setup all have long-term implications — and errors at this stage are difficult and costly to correct.
This service provides structured consulting on how to approach company formation strategically. We help you understand the landscape of available structures, evaluate the most appropriate option for your situation, and develop a formation plan that supports both your immediate operational needs and your long-term business objectives.
Execution is coordinated with qualified legal and accounting professionals who handle the formal registration and compliance work within their licensed capacity.
A business plan prepared for relocation or business establishment purposes is a formal document that must meet the expectations of European regulatory authorities, financial institutions, and professional reviewers. It is not a marketing document — it is a structured, evidence-based presentation of a viable business model.
We work with clients to develop business plans that accurately represent their activity, demonstrate operational viability, and are structured in line with institutional requirements. The process is methodical: we assess your business model, identify the documentation requirements relevant to your situation, and produce a plan that is coherent, credible, and professionally presented.
All business plans prepared through this service are developed to support formal processes — they are not generic templates, and they are not produced without a full understanding of the client's specific circumstances.

Entrepreneurs who operate across multiple countries face a more complex set of strategic and structural considerations. Questions of where to incorporate, how to manage cross-border transactions, how to structure ownership, and how to remain compliant across jurisdictions require careful and informed analysis — not generic answers.
This service provides advisory for internationally active business owners who need to think coherently about their multi-jurisdictional footprint. We help you map the relevant considerations, identify potential structural conflicts or opportunities, and develop a framework for managing your cross-border business activities in a way that is both operationally practical and compliant.
Where legal, tax, or regulatory specialist input is required — as it often is in cross-border matters — we coordinate engagement with qualified professionals in the relevant jurisdictions.
